Ziyech scores 89th-minute winner for Chelsea at Palace



Hakim Ziyech volleyed in an 89thminute winner as Chelsea beat Crystal Palace 10 on Saturday on its return to Premier League action after triumphing at the Club World Cup.

The Morocco winger was lurking at the far post to meet Marcos Alonsos cross with a cushioned volley into the net, allowing Chelsea to consolidate third place and move seven points clear of fourthplace Manchester United.

VAR had previously denied Ziyech a secondhalf goal after striker Romelu Lukaku, who only had seven touches at Selhurst Park, was deemed to be offside.

Chelsea has had a week off since becoming club world champions in Abu Dhabi and this was its first league match since Jan. 23.

The late withdrawals of Cesar Azpilicueta and Callum HudsonOdoi weakened the visitors in south London but Palace had problems of its own, with Joel Ward and Chelsea loanee Conor Gallagher unavailable.

It resulted in Palace coach Patrick Vieira switching formation to a 4231, with Michael Olise recalled, and he nearly opened the scoring after seven minutes.

Wilfried Zaha, deployed down the middle, found Olise on the right but after he worked a bit of space up against Antonio Rudiger, he could only drag his effort wide. (AP)
